140148404496 has 75 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 405669153351. Its totient is φ = 46711642464.
The previous prime is 140148404489. The next prime is 140148404521. The reversal of 140148404496 is 694404841041.
It is a happy number.
The square root of 140148404496 is 374364.
It is a perfect power (a square), and thus also a powerful number.
140148404496 is a `hidden beast` number, since 1 + 40 + 1 + 484 + 0 + 44 + 96 = 666.
It is an unprimeable number.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 14 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 13471905 + ... + 13482303.
Almost surely, 2140148404496 is an apocalyptic number.
140148404496 is a gapful number since it is divisible by the number (16) formed by its first and last digit.
140148404496 is the 374364-th square number.
It is an amenable number.
140148404496 is an abundant number, since it is smaller than the sum of its proper divisors (265520748855).
It is a pseudoperfect number, because it is the sum of a subset of its proper divisors.
140148404496 is an frugal number, since it uses more digits than its factorization.
140148404496 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.
The sum of its prime factors is 20818 (or 10404 counting only the distinct ones).
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 442368, while the sum is 45.
It can be divided in two parts, 140148 and 404496, that added together give a square (544644 = 7382).
The spelling of 140148404496 in words is "one hundred forty billion, one hundred forty-eight million, four hundred four thousand, four hundred ninety-six".
